[0051] like figure 1 As shown in the figure, the present invention proposes a tunnel longitudinal deformation monitoring system based on a flexible displacement sensing device, which includes several series-connected measurement units 1 and a wireless transmission gateway 2, and the measurement unit 1 includes a long thin hard round rod 11 and one end of the rubber soft joint 12 wrapped with wiring, and the other end is a slot 13. Insert the rubber soft joint 12 of the previous measurement unit into the slot 13 of the latter measurement unit to complete the series connection. The hard round rod 11 has a built-in inclination sensor 14, which can sense the spatial attitude change of the measuring unit 1, and output the angle measurement value between the three-axis coordinate system built in the angle sensor 14 itself and the horizontal plane, so that the angle measured in the same direction as the long thin hard round rod 11 is output.
